.page-img{width: 100%;height: auto;}
a,ins{text-decoration: none;}
.prime-day-page{margin-top: 65px;background-color: #7FB8EC;}
.christmas_bg{
   background-color: #27906F;padding-top: 1px;
}
.christmas_bg2{
    background-color: #C63753;padding-top: 1px;
 }
.body-container {
    width: 1468px;
    margin: 0 auto;
}
@media screen and (max-width: 1550px) {
  .body-container {
      width: 96%;
  }
}

.deals-btn,.deals-btn2{
  border-radius: 60px;font-size: 16px;padding: 8px 0;margin-top: 10px;width: 48%;cursor: pointer;
}
.deals-btn{color: #660099;border: 1px solid #660099;}
.deals-btn:hover{
  background-color: #660099;color: #ffffff;
}
.deals-btn2{background: #660099;color: #ffffff;}
.deals-btn2:hover{
  border: 1px solid #660099;color: #660099;background-color: #ffffff;
}

.btn-group{
  display: flex;align-items: center;
}
.group_cart-btn{
  border: 1px solid #660099;border-radius: 3px 0px 0px 3px;width: 35%;background-color: #ffffff;display: flex;align-items: center;justify-content: center;cursor: pointer;
}
.group_buybow-btn{
  background-color: #660099;color: #ffffff;font-size: 14px;border-radius: 0px 3px 3px 0px;width: 65%;text-align: center;cursor: pointer;
}

.content-paste-input{position: absolute;top: 0;left: 0;opacity: 0;z-index: -10;}
.facial-ban{position: relative;}

.ms_content{position: absolute;top: 50%;transform: translateY(-50%);left: 3%;width: 35%;text-align: center;}
.ms_title1 img{margin: 0px auto;}
.ms_title2{font-size: 48px;font-weight: bold;color: #333333;margin-top: 30px;}
.ms_title3{font-size: 108px;font-weight: bold;color: #660099;margin-top: -30px;}
.ms_ban-btn{background-color: #660099;border-radius: 8px;padding: 10px 30px;display: flex;align-items: center;margin: -10px auto 0 auto;}
.ms_ban-btn:hover{cursor: pointer;}
.ms_ban-btn .ms_span1{color: #ffffff;font-size: 24px;}
.ms_ban-btn .ms_span2{color: #FFCC00;font-size: 38px;font-weight: bold;display: block;margin: 0px 10px;}
/* .banner-p{font-size: 80px;font-weight: bold;color: #660099;} */
.ms_ban-btn



.width100{width: 100% !important;height: auto !important;}
.titleh1{font-size: 40px;font-weight: bold;color: #ffffff;}

.t1.title-1-box{position: relative;margin-top: 90px;margin-bottom: 50px;}
.t1.title-1-box:first-of-type{margin-top: 0;}
.t1.title-1-box img{margin: 0 auto;max-width: 1100px;}
.t1 .type-con{position: absolute;width: 100%;top: 45%;left: 50%;transform: translate(-50%, -50%);text-align: center;}
.t1 .type-title{ font-size: 48px;font-weight: bold;text-align: center;color: #ffffff;}
.t1 .type-intro{color: #ffffff;font-size: 32px;font-weight: bold;margin-top: -12px;}

.m-img{display: none;}
@media screen and (max-width: 768px) {
    .pc-img{display: none;}
    .m-img{display: block;}
}
.products-3-box{display: flex;justify-content: space-between;flex-wrap: wrap;margin: 20px auto 0 auto;background-color: #ffffff;border-radius: 16px;box-sizing: border-box;
padding: 35px;}

.Middle-img{position: relative;}
.freeImg{position: absolute;top: 5%;width: 80%;text-align: center;left: 10%;}
.freeText{font-size: 40px;color: #333333;}


#clearance_one .product-list-li,#clearance_one .product-container,#clearance_two .product-list-li,#clearance_two .product-container{width: 23% !important;margin-bottom: 45px;}
.productS-btn{background-color: #AA62CE;border-radius: 3px;padding: 5px 10px;display: flex;align-items: center;margin-left: 10px;}
.productS-btn:hover{cursor: pointer;}
.productS-btn span:nth-child(1){font-size: 12px;color: #ffffff;}
.productS-btn span:nth-child(2){font-size: 14px;color: #ffffff;font-weight: bold;}
.productS-btn span{display: flex;margin: 0px 5px;}
.saintsBtn {width: 100%;}
.saintsBtn{background-color: #660099;font-size: 16px;color: #ffffff;padding: 10px 0px;border-radius: 3px;display: block;
  margin-top: 20px;width: 100%;}
.saintsBtn:hover{cursor: pointer;}
.product-list .productS-name a{height: 48px;}
.productS-price{align-items: center !important;}


/* Tiktok */
.video-max{display: flex;justify-content: space-between;align-items: baseline;}
.videoIme1{width: 73%;}
.videoIme2{width: 24%;}
.tiktokList{width:24%;position: relative;}
.play_tk{position: relative;cursor: pointer;margin: 0px auto;}
.play_tk::after{content: "";width: 0;height: 0;border-left: 24px solid #ffffff;border-top: 20px solid transparent;border-bottom: 20px solid transparent;
  position: absolute;top: 40%;left: 50%;transform: translate(-50%,-50%);}
@media screen and (max-width: 1600px) {
  .video-max{overflow-x: scroll;overflow-y: clip;}
  .tiktokList{width: 325px;margin-right: 20px;padding-bottom: 30px;}
}
@media screen and (max-width: 600px) {
  .video-max{margin-top: 30px;}
  #clearance_one .product-list-li,#clearance_one .product-container,#clearance_two .product-list-li,#clearance_two .product-container{margin-bottom: 20px;width: 49% !important;}
}
/* 图标 */
.ms_bg{background-color: #ffffff;margin-top: 80px;}
.ms_flex{display: flex;align-items: center;padding: 60px 0;justify-content: center;}
.ms_img{margin: 0px auto;}
.ms_name{font-size: 16px;font-weight: bold;color: #333333;margin-top: 15px;}
.ms_li{width: 23%;text-align: center;}


.sup_li{background-color: #F5F5F5;width: 100%;display: flex;}
.sup_flex{margin-top: 100px;}
.sup_left,.sup_right{width: 50%;}
/* .sup_right{display: flex;align-items: center;} */
.sup_list{padding: 50px;}
/* .sup_flex .sup_li:nth-child(2) .sup_list{height: 70%;padding: 10% 15%;}
.sup_flex .sup_li:nth-child(3) .sup_list{height: 40%;padding: 20% 15%;}
.sup_flex .sup_li:nth-child(4) .sup_list{height: 40%;padding: 20% 15%;} */
.sup_name{font-size: 16px;color: #333333;margin-bottom: 15px;}

.sup_list h2{font-size: 28px;color: #333333;font-weight: bold;margin-bottom: 15px;}
.sup_list h3{font-size: 20px;color: #333333;font-weight: bold;margin-bottom: 7px;}
.seo-h3{font-size: 20px;color: #333333;margin-bottom: 10px;}
.faq-div:nth-child(1){border-top: 1px solid #9ACFFF;}
.faq-div p,.faq-div li{margin-bottom: 10px;list-style: none;}


.brand-Aryy{width: 1200px;margin: 0px auto;padding-bottom: 100px;}
.FAQs-title{margin: 90px 0 50px 0;}
.FAQs-title h2{font-size: 36px;color: #ffffff;font-weight: bold;text-align: center;}
.faq-div{border-bottom: 1px solid #9ACFFF;}
.faq-title span,.faq-title,.faq-intro{color: #ffffff;}
.faq-title span{
  padding: 24px 0;
}
.faq-title {font-size: 24px;}
.faq-intro{font-size: 16px;}


/* video-say */
.video-flex{display: flex;justify-content: space-between;flex-wrap: wrap;}
.video-content{width: 32%;margin-bottom: 20px;}
.video-img{position: relative;}
.video-info{font-size: 20px;color: #333333;line-height: 1.4;;margin-top: 15px;font-weight: bold;}

.video-bofan::after{    content: "";width: 0;height: 0;border-left: 33px solid #ffffff;border-top: 25px solid transparent;border-bottom: 25px solid transparent;
  position: absolute;left: 50%;top: 50%;transform: translate(-50%,-50%);}
.video-bofan:hover,.video-close:hover{cursor: pointer;}
@media screen and (max-width: 1650px) {
  .video-1-box{width: 96%;margin: 0px auto;}
}
@media screen and (max-width: 968px) {
  .video-content{width: 49%;}
}

@media screen and (max-width: 650px) {
  .video-flex{flex-wrap: wrap;}
  .video-content{margin-bottom: 15px;}
  .video-info{font-size: 14px;margin-top: 10px;}
}
.video-hint,.tiktok-hint{position: fixed;top: 50%;left: 50%;transform: translate(-50%,-50%);z-index: 99;background-color: #ffffff;padding: 20px;border-radius: 8px;
  display: none;}
.block_bg{width: 100%;height: 100%;background: rgba(0, 0, 0, 0.7);position: fixed;top: 0;z-index: 94;display: none;}
.video-close,.spotClose{font-size: 30px;color: #ffffff;font-weight: 400;margin-top: -2px;}
.video-close-grop,.spotClose-grop{width: 40px;height: 40px;border-radius: 50%;background: rgba(0, 0, 0, 0.5);line-height: 40px;text-align: center;
  position: absolute;right: -25px;top: -20px;}
  .spotClose-grop{display: none;}


@media screen and (max-width: 1600px) {
  .ms_title2{font-size: 36px;}
  .ms_title3{font-size: 80px;}
  .videoIme1{width: 72%;}
  .videoIme1 img,.videoIme2 img{width: 100%;}
  .videoIme2{width:25%;}
}
@media screen and (max-width: 1500px) {
  
}
@media screen and (max-width: 1400px) {
  .ms_content{top: 40%;}
}
@media screen and (max-width: 1300px) {
  .ms_content{top: 30%;}
  .freeImg{top: 2%;}
  .freeText{font-size: 32px;}
  .sup_name{font-size: 16px;}
  .saintsBtn a{margin-top: 5px;}
  #clearance_two .product-list-li, #clearance_two .product-container{width: 30% !important;}
  .brand-Aryy{width: 94%;}
}
@media screen and (max-width: 1200px) {
  .ms_title3{margin-top: 0px;font-size: 60px;}
  .ms_title2{font-size: 28px;margin-top: 15px;}
  .ms_ban-btn .ms_span1{font-size: 18px;}
  .ms_ban-btn .ms_span2{font-size: 32px;}
  
  .releases-new{font-size: 14px;}
  .videoIme1 img,.videoIme2 img{width: 100%;height: auto;}
}
@media screen and (max-width: 1000px) {
  .ms_content{top: 25%;}
  .ms_ban-btn .ms_span1{font-size: 16px;}
  .ms_ban-btn .ms_span2{font-size: 24px;}
  .t1 .type-title{font-size: 30px;}
  .t1.title-1-box{margin: 60px 0 40px 0;}

  .product-list .product-list-li{margin-right: 0px !important;}
  .product-list .productS-name a{font-size: 15px !important;}
  .prime-day-page{margin-top: 54px;}
  .product-list .productS-price{flex-wrap: wrap;}
  .sup_flex .sup_li:nth-child(1) .sup_list{height: 65%;padding: 10% 15%;}
  .sup_flex .sup_li:nth-child(2) .sup_list{height: 80%;padding: 5% 15%;}
  .sup_flex .sup_li:nth-child(3) .sup_list{height: 50%;padding: 15% 15%;}
  .sup_flex .sup_li:nth-child(4) .sup_list{height: 60%;padding: 12% 15%;}
  .Ve-list{padding: 30px;}
  .productS-price .discount-price{font-size: 16px;}
  
}
@media screen and (max-width: 800px) {
  .products-3-box{padding: 20px;}
  #clearance_one .product-list-li{width: 49% !important;}
}
@media screen and (max-width: 768px) {
  #clearance_two .product-list-li,#clearance_two .product-container{width: 49% !important;}
  .prime-day-page{margin-top: 0px;}


  .ms_content{width: 90%;left: 5%;}
  .ms_li{width: 50%;margin-bottom: 20px;}
  .ms_flex,.sup_li{flex-wrap: wrap;}
  .sup_left, .sup_right{width: 100%;}
  .sup_flex .sup_li:nth-child(2),.sup_flex .sup_li:nth-child(4),.sup_flex .sup_li:nth-child(6) {flex-direction: column-reverse;}
  .sup_flex .sup_li .sup_list{height: auto !important;padding: 30px 50px !important;}
  .sup_name{margin-bottom: 20px;font-size: 20px;}
  .videoIme1,.videoIme2{width: 100%;}
  .videoIme2 img{width: 50%;margin: 20px auto 0 auto;}
  .videoIme2{width: 50%;margin: 30px auto 0 auto;}
}
@media screen and (max-width: 574px) {
  .t1 .type-title{font-size: 20px;}
  .t1.title-1-box{margin: 30px 0;}
  .ms_title2{font-size: 18px;margin-top: 5px;}
  .ms_title3{font-size: 32px;}
  .ms_ban-btn .ms_span1{font-size: 12px;}
  .ms_ban-btn .ms_span2{font-size: 16px;}
  .ms_ban-btn{margin: 0 auto;}
  .ms_ban-btn img{width: 20px;height: 23px;}
  .product-list{padding: 15px 8px 0 8px !important;}
  .ms_name,.sup_name,.Ve-intro{font-size: 14px;}
  .sup_name::after{width: 7px;height: 7px;}
  .sup_flex .sup_li .sup_list{padding: 30px 20px !important;}
  .Ve-list{padding: 15px;}
  .ms_content {top: 20%;}
  .faq-title{font-size: 18px;}
  .faq-intro,.sup_list h3,.saintsBtn{font-size: 14px;}
  .FAQs-title h2{font-size: 18px;}
  .FAQs-title{margin: 50px 0 30px 0;}
  .ms_bg,.sup_flex{margin-top: 50px;}
  .sup_list h2{font-size: 20px;}
  .product-list .productS-content{padding: 10px 0 0 0;}
  .faq-title span{
    padding: 15px 0;
  }
  
}
@media screen and (max-width: 478px) {
 
}